Europe Rodenticides Market: Balancing Efficacy and Environmental Responsibility

In Europe, the rodenticides market is a critical component of pest control strategies aimed at addressing rodent infestations in urban, rural, and industrial settings. With the increasing awareness of environmental sustainability and the need to minimize chemical exposure, the European rodenticides market is undergoing significant transformations to balance efficacy with environmental responsibility.

Rodents pose significant challenges to public health, food safety, and infrastructure integrity across Europe. From residential homes to commercial facilities and agricultural landscapes, rodents can cause damage to property, transmit diseases, and contaminate food and water supplies. As such, effective rodent control measures are essential for maintaining hygiene standards, protecting investments, and preventing health hazards.

One of the driving factors behind the rodenticides market in Europe is the increasing urbanization and globalization, leading to the proliferation of rodent habitats and the spread of rodent-borne diseases. Urban areas, in particular, provide ample food sources and shelter for rodents, leading to infestations in homes, businesses, and public spaces. As cities expand and populations grow, the demand for rodenticides that offer rapid and reliable control of rodent populations continues to rise.

Furthermore, the agriculture sector in Europe relies on rodenticides to protect crops, stored grains, and livestock from rodent damage. Rodents can cause significant economic losses to farmers through crop consumption, contamination of feed and forage, and destruction of farm infrastructure. As farmers seek to minimize post-harvest losses and ensure food safety standards, the demand for effective rodent control solutions remains high, driving market growth in the agricultural sector.

Moreover, the European rodenticides market is witnessing a shift towards more environmentally friendly and sustainable pest management practices. With increasing concerns about the impact of rodenticides on non-target species, soil and water quality, and ecosystem health, there is a growing demand for rodenticides that offer targeted control of rodent populations while minimizing environmental risks. Integrated pest management (IPM) approaches that combine rodenticides with habitat modification, exclusion, and non-chemical control methods are gaining popularity, offering holistic and environmentally responsible solutions to rodent infestations.

However, the European rodenticides market faces challenges, including regulatory complexities, resistance management, and public perceptions regarding chemical use in pest control. Regulatory agencies such as the European Food Safety Authority (EFSA) and the European Chemicals Agency (ECHA) closely monitor the use of rodenticides to ensure compliance with safety standards and environmental regulations. Additionally, concerns about rodent resistance to certain active ingredients underscore the need for innovative formulations and rotation strategies to maintain efficacy and sustainability in rodent control programs.

Rodenticides Market Segment Insights:

The rodenticides market can be segmented based on product type, application, and distribution channel. Here's a closer look:

Product Type: The market offers various types of rodenticides, including:

Anticoagulants: These are the most common type, working by disrupting blood clotting in rodents, leading to internal bleeding and death.

Acute rodenticides: These act quickly, causing death within a few hours of ingestion.

Second-generation anticoagulants: These are more potent rodenticides, requiring only a single feeding for effectiveness.

Rodenticide baits: These come in various forms like pellets, blocks, and sachets, containing the active ingredient mixed with an attractant to lure rodents.

Application: Rodenticides are used in various settings, including:

Residential: Homeowners use rodenticides to control infestations in their houses and gardens.

Commercial: Businesses like restaurants, warehouses, and food processing facilities rely on rodenticides to maintain hygiene and prevent food contamination.

Agriculture: Rodenticides are used to protect crops and stored grains from rodent damage.

Distribution Channel: Rodenticides are distributed through various channels, including:

Pest control companies: These professionals use and recommend rodenticides for client needs.

Hardware stores: Consumers can purchase rodenticides for DIY pest control at home improvement stores.

Online retailers: The rise of e-commerce allows for convenient online purchase of rodenticides.

Rodenticides Market Latest Trends:

Several trends are shaping the future of the rodenticides market:

Focus on Sustainability: Consumers are demanding safer and more eco-friendly rodenticides. Manufacturers are developing formulations with lower toxicity and exploring bio-based alternatives.

Targeted Delivery Systems: Novel rodenticides focus on delivering the active ingredient directly to target pests, minimizing exposure to non-target species and the environment.

Smart Rodenticide Solutions: Emerging technologies like bait stations with integrated tracking systems and connected devices offer real-time monitoring of rodent activity and optimize control measures.

Regulation and Compliance: Stringent regulations regarding the use and sale of rodenticides are driving innovation towards safer and more specific products.

North America Rodenticides Market: Managing Pest Control Challenges

The North America rodenticides market is a vital component of pest control strategies aimed at managing rodent populations and mitigating the health and economic risks associated with rodent infestations. From urban areas plagued by rats to rural regions facing agricultural losses due to mice, rodenticides play a crucial role in protecting public health, safeguarding food supplies, and preserving property integrity across the continent.

Pest Control Challenges: Rodents such as rats and mice pose significant challenges to public health, food safety, and property integrity in North America. These pests can transmit diseases, contaminate food and water sources, damage structures and equipment, and cause economic losses in agriculture, food processing, and other industries. Effective rodent control measures are essential for minimizing these risks and ensuring the well-being of communities and businesses.

Role of Rodenticides: North America rodenticides market are chemical substances designed to kill or control rodent populations by targeting their nervous systems or causing lethal toxicity upon ingestion. Available in various formulations such as baits, pellets, and blocks, rodenticides offer flexibility and effectiveness in controlling rats and mice in diverse environments, including residential, commercial, industrial, and agricultural settings.

Integrated Pest Management: Integrated pest management (IPM) approaches are commonly employed in the North America rodenticides market, emphasizing the use of multiple control methods to achieve sustainable and effective rodent management outcomes. In addition to rodenticides, IPM strategies may include sanitation measures, habitat modification, exclusion techniques, and biological control agents to prevent rodent infestations and minimize reliance on chemical interventions.

Regulatory Landscape: The use of rodenticides in North America is subject to regulatory oversight at the federal, state, and local levels to ensure safety, efficacy, and environmental protection. Regulatory agencies such as the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) and Health Canada assess the registration, labeling, and use of rodenticide products, including restrictions on active ingredients, application methods, and safety precautions to minimize risks to human health, non-target organisms, and the environment.

Environmental Considerations: While rodenticides are effective tools for controlling rodent populations, their use raises concerns about potential impacts on non-target wildlife, including birds of prey, mammals, and aquatic organisms. To mitigate these risks, rodenticide formulations may incorporate antidotes or bittering agents to reduce accidental ingestion by non-target species, and application methods may be tailored to minimize environmental exposure and contamination.

Technological Advancements: Technological innovations play a significant role in advancing rodenticide products and delivery systems in the North America market. From tamper-resistant bait stations and remote monitoring devices to digital tracking technologies and data analytics platforms, manufacturers are leveraging digital solutions to enhance the efficacy, safety, and efficiency of rodent control programs, while minimizing environmental impact and non-target exposure.

Market Trends: The North America rodenticides market is influenced by factors such as urbanization, population growth, climate change, regulatory developments, and advancements in pest control technology. As urban and rural areas expand, and rodent habitats intersect with human environments, the demand for effective rodent control solutions is expected to grow, driving innovation and investment in the rodenticides market.

Challenges and Opportunities: Despite the effectiveness of rodenticides in controlling rodent populations, challenges such as rodent resistance, secondary poisoning, and public concerns about chemical exposure present ongoing challenges for the industry. However, these challenges also create opportunities for innovation and collaboration to develop safer, more targeted, and environmentally sustainable rodent control solutions that meet the evolving needs of customers and regulatory requirements.

Future Outlook: With the continued threat of rodent-borne diseases, food contamination, and property damage, the North America rodenticides market is poised for steady growth and innovation. By embracing integrated pest management approaches, leveraging technological advancements, and prioritizing environmental stewardship, stakeholders can work together to address rodent control challenges effectively and sustainably, ensuring the health and well-being of communities and businesses across the continent.
